oracle如何找回删除的数据,如何找回删除的Oracle数据
浏览量: 次 发布日期:2024-03-02 08:19:50
如何找回删除的Oracle数据

检查回收站

如果您在删除数据时启用了Oracle数据库的回收站功能,则可以在回收站中找到已经删除的数据。要检查回收站,请执行以下步骤:。
1. 使用管理员帐户登录Oracle数据库。
2. 运行以下命令以查看回收站中的内容:。
SELECT FROM recyclebi;。3. 如果找到了已删除的数据,请使用以下命令将其还原:。
FLASHBACK TABLE able_ame TO BEFORE DROP;。使用Oracle闪回技术

Oracle闪回技术是一种快速恢复已删除数据的方法。它使用的是Oracle数据库的日志文件,该文件会记录所有已执行的操作。要使用Oracle闪回技术,请执行以下步骤:。
1. 使用管理员帐户登录Oracle数据库。
2. 运行以下命令以查找已删除的数据:。
SELECT FROM able_ame AS OF TIMESTAMP。 TO_TIMESTAMP('YYYY-MM-DD HH24:MI:SS');
。3. 如果找到了已删除的数据,请使用以下命令将其还原:。
FLASHBACK TABLE able_ame TO TIMESTAMP 。 TO_TIMESTAMP('YYYY-MM-DD HH24:MI:SS');
。使用Oracle恢复管理器

1. 使用管理员帐户登录Oracle数据库。
2. 运行以下命令以启动恢复管理器:。
RMA arge /。3. 在恢复管理器中,使用以下命令查找已删除的数据:。
RMA> lis backup of daabase;。4. 如果找到了已删除的数据,请使用以下命令将其还原:。
RMA> resore daabase;。无论您是通过检查回收站、使用Oracle闪回技术还是使用Oracle恢复管理器,都可以找回已删除的Oracle数据。然而,为了避免数据丢失,建议您定期备份数据库,并确保备份有效。
